Violence is a choice,

That leads to a dark, hopeless voice,

It's easy to fall prey,

To anger, hate, and dismay.

But we have a choice to make,

To rise above and not break,

To search for independence,

And not just in substances.

My old man, he invested in me,

But I had to find my own destiny,

It's not about what we take for granted,

It's about what we do, undaunted.

We run and we work, like a marathon,

But in the end, we must come second to none,

We must push ourselves to the limit,

To prove that we can win it.

It's not too high to touch,

And it's not that deep to fall,

We must have faith and not doubt,

And stand tall through it all.

We're all right, we're all right,

We can overcome any fight,

We're strong enough to make a change,

And break away from the same old range.

So let's choose love over hate,

And let's not wait,

To be the change we want to see,

And set our souls free.

We're all right, we're all right,

Let's keep up the good fight,

We're all in this together,

And we'll make it through, whatever the weather.
